SUMMARY:A Tenuous Thread
DESCRIPTION:Join us for the opening of “A Tenuous Thread\,” an expansive retrospective that traces master weaver Bhakti Ziek’s pioneering approach to textile craft. Presenting a diverse array of textile works by Ziek and her pupils-turned-colleagues\, the exhibition weaves an anecdotal account of contemporary fiber art’s history with textile tales about the appropriation of fiber craft\, how cultural knowledge is shared through material culture\, and Ziek’s journey to push the conceptual and technical limits of weaving. Celebrate the legacy and influence of one of America’s foremost contemporary weavers\, fiber arts educators\, and authors with a showcase of over fifty years of dedicated fiber study\, teaching\, and practice. \nZiek’s oeuvre presents intimate portraits of personal history that provide approachable entryways into the extensive history of fiber art and conceptual springboards for in-depth conversations about cultural appropriation. This reception includes the presentation of Ziek’s personal floor loom\, which the artist will use in-gallery to demonstrate her weaving practice every Thursday and Saturday following the exhibition opening.

SUMMARY:"Television Event" Movie Screening & a March & Rally to Ban the Bomb
DESCRIPTION:1:00 pm on Sunday\, February 25 at the Guild Cinema\, 3405 Central Avenue NE.  A screening of “Television Event”\, a riveting documentary about the world -changing 1983 TV movie “The Day After” that profoundly impacted US nuclear policies\, impacted then-president Reagan\, ended the cold war\, and led to a reduction in our nuclear arsenal.  A brief pre-recorded interview will be shown after the movie with the director\, Jeff Daniels\, with a Q&A.  At 2:50 there will be a peace procession from the Guild Cinema to Triangle Substation Park\, 2901 Central Ave NE (next to UNM).  3:00 pm a rally: we will gather to share ideas about how we can change public opinion the way the movie did and bring about the abolition of nuclear weapons.  Featuring music by Eileen O’Shaughnessy\, Paul Pino\, and the Raging Grannies!  Plus\, more surprise guests!
